Will 315's fit on a 10inch wide wheel? Pics?
Like the subject states, will a 315 tire fit on a 10inch wide wheel? I'm thinking about getting the saleen 20 inch wheels for my 06GT. Ive heard mix opinions on this.. some say they won't fit and that you need 10.5's...

I know you can fit a 305/35 on a 20, Nitto makes one. Just go to the tire manufacturer's website for whatever tire you're looking for and it'll tell you the min, max, and recommended wheel sizes for each tire.

RE: Will 315's fit on a 10inch wide wheel? Pics?
The short answer to the question the OP asked is 'no'. He asked a legitimate question and is entitled to an answer that's technically sound. As already mentioned, 10.5" is the minimum (I looked at the specs for several tire makes/models in that size).
For a show-only car or very temporary use, you can probably get away with it. But it's not at all a recommended combination for a daily driver, so it's a lot less than "fine".
It is irresponsible to make recommendationsthat disagree with the tire mfrs specs unless you can back it up with sufficient explanation. Being physically able to get the tire mounted and have it hold air isn't proof enough.
